Summary "One of two self-contained companion volumes, this unusual collection surveys the transformation of the major regions of the South, during the course of the 'long twentieth century'. Individual essays examine the transformation of particular regions of the South, highlighting not only the uneven development in the region, but also the unequal relations between North and South, often, but not necessarily, associated with political dimensions during the period from the mid-nineteenth century to the present."--BOOK JACKET
